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Liuzhuang Food Shopping Mall (Lvcheng Chunyue Jinsha Branch)
Liuzhuang Food Shopping Mall (Lvcheng Chunyue Jinsha Branch)
Directions
Details
Address
Daqing Nan Lu, Ningbo
Zhejiang
China